Taylor Swift

Taylor Alison Swift is an American singer-songwriter. She is known for narrative songs about her personal life, which have received widespread media coverage. At age 14, Swift became the youngest artist signed by the Sony/ATV Music publishing house and, at 15, she signed her first record deal.

Her 2006 eponymous debut album was the longest-charting album of the 2000s in the US. Its third single, "Our Song", made her the youngest person to single-handedly write and perform a number-one song on the Billboard Hot Country Songs chart. Swift's second album, Fearless, was released in 2008.

Buoyed by the pop crossover success of the singles "Love Story" and "You Belong with Me", it became the US' best-selling album of 2009 and was certified diamond in the US. The album won four Grammy Awards, and Swift became the youngest Album of the Year winner.

West Virginia to receive around $1.7 million for adult behavioral health program

The state of West Virginia is receiving around $1.7 million in federal funding over five years for a behavioral health program treating adults with serious mental illness.

The money will be used to serve people living with mental illness who are also living with a physical health condition, chronic disease or substance use disorder, according to a West Virginia Department of Health and Human Resources news release.

The initiative is called "West Virginia Promoting Integration of Primary and Behavioral Health Care Program." West Virginia is receiving funding for a behavioral health program for adults.The state will get $1.7 million in federal funding over the next five years.

Participants in 16 counties will receive services from Seneca Health Services Inc., Southern Highlands Community Behavioral Health Center and United Summit Center.
